YOBE GOVERNOR IS SET TO COMPLETE NIGERIA'S BIGGEST MODERN TRUCK TRANSIT PARK IN POTISKUM. (PHOTOS). #PRESS RELEASE.


 Yobe Governor, Mala Buni sets to complete Nigeria's biggest modern Truck Transit Park in Potiskum. 


It would provide direct jobs to more than 5000 people.....


The project is one of the numerous capital projects initiated by Gov. Mai Mala Buni in his efforts to improve the economy of the state by improving revenue generation, providing job opportunities to thousands of Yobeans.  


As it's undeniable that Potiskum is the destination of trucks in the country, the project would help to promote safety and security of cargoes and haulage vehicles while in transit, reduce pilferage and theft of cargoes, etc. 


As proposed by Gov. Buni administration, the Potiskum TTP would contain the following facilities: 

1. Fuel & Gas station

2. Banking facilities

3. Mechanic Workshop

4. Recreation centres

5. Motel / Hotels 

6. Garage parking slots

7. Safety/ security officers

8. Fire fighters 

9. Electricity and water supply

10. Clinic

11. Well designed road network

12. Training centres 

13. Shops.
